Responsibilities

  • Own and govern the PPG Global Template, ensuring global consistency in business processes, master data, reporting, and compliance standards
  • Lead enterprise-wide process governance and change control, including evaluation of enhancements, deviations, and new capabilities
  • Drive standardization and adoption of global processes across all regions, business units, and ERP deployments
  • Conduct end-to-end impact assessments across process, data, and system landscapes
  • Lead continuous improvement and transformation initiatives, incorporating digital innovation, automation, and emerging technologies
  • Define and govern global KPI frameworks, reporting standards, and performance management disciplines
  • Ensure development and maintenance of process documentation, leveraging tools such as Signavio and adoption platforms
  • Act as a senior leader in global governance forums, influencing key decisions across transformation programs

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Finance, Supply Chain, or related discipline (MBA preferred)
  • Minimum 8 years of experience in global process excellence, transformation, or ERP programs or an equivalent combination of education and experience
  • Demonstrated leadership of global, matrixed teams
  • Deep expertise in process standardization, governance, and template management
  • Extensive experience with ERP systems - candidates with SAP S/4HANA will be given preferential consideration
  • Strong understanding of end-to-end business processes and performance management frameworks
  • Proven ability to influence executive-level stakeholders across business and IT organizations
  • Experience with process modeling and performance tools (e.g., Signavio) preferred

As Associate Director - Global Governance and Transformation Excellence (GATE), you are responsible for leading the global governance, standardization, and continuous evolution of PPG's Global Template across SAP S/4HANA and associated digital platforms. You lead a globally distributed team of process leaders and governance experts accountable for defining, maintaining, and advancing standardized end-to-end business processes, master data structures, KPI frameworks, and compliance controls. You will serve as a strategic partner between business functions and the SAP Center of Excellence (COE), ensuring scalable, compliant, and globally aligned solutions that enable business performance and transformation objectives. You will be based out of the Pittsburgh General Office and report to the Director, PPG Program.
